Mitsubishi Debuts All-New Xforce

The automaker introduced its all-new Xforce at the GAIKINDO Indonesia International Auto Show and plans an initial launch of the compact SUV in Indonesia.

Mitsubishi Motors Corporation has introduced its all-new Xforce compact SUV at the 30th GAIKINDO Indonesia International Auto Show with an initial market launch planned in Indonesia.

The all-new model will be built at Mitsubishi Motors Krama Yudha Indonesia facilities in Bekasi, West Java. Roll-outs for the model are also scheduled for Vietnam and the Philippines, as well as South Asia, Latin America, the Middle East and Africa regions.

A five-passenger compact SUV, the new Xforce was developed to answer the needs and road conditions of drivers in the ASEAN (Southeast Asia) region, said Takao Kato, Mitsubishi Motors president and CEO. “We hope the all-new Xforce will become a best-suited buddy for any adventure that drivers wish to embark on, giving them an extra force to go one step further and experience something new."

The new Xforce features an efficient CVT combined with Mitsubishi Motors’ 1.5L DOHC 16-valve MIVEC engine. As a 2WD model, the Xforce utilizes Mitsubishi Motors' four-wheel control technology for SUV-typical road handling. Four drive modes of Normal, Wet, Gravel and Mud equip the SUV for a range of road conditions. Adopted by Mitsubishi Motors for the first time, the Wet mode improves cornering and stability on wet or flooded roads.

With18-inch tire and wheel measurements, the Xforce holds a class-leading ground clearance of 222mm (8.7 in.). A minimum turning radius of 5.2 m (17 ft.), one of the smallest in its class, enables smooth handling even in the U-turns common in ASEAN cities, says the automaker.

The 40:20:40 split rear seats create a high loading capacity accommodating lengthy cargo as well as ample space for four passengers. Interior room space is among the best in class, according to Mitsubishi Motors.

For the first time, the Xforce comes equipped with an eight-speaker sound system — Dynamic Sound Yamaha Premium — developed in collaboration with Yamaha Corporation. Other amenities include a 12.3-inch smartphone-link display and an eight-inch digital driver display offering intuitive operation. Another first in a Mitsubishi model, a WebLink feature allows users to connect their smartphone and project applications on the display.
